Вопрос о записи номера в JLabel в Java? - PullRequest
1 голос
/ 06 июля 2010

Как я могу напечатать число в любом компоненте, таком как JLabel, с определенным количеством сокетов

, например, если я напишу:

double num = 123567; 
label.setext(" number " + num + "is big") ; == > number 123567isbig

double num = 12; 
label.setext(" number " + num + "is big") ; == > number 12     isbig

число «num» записано в 6 пробелах вобе инструкции ..

Как я могу это сделать на Java ??

1 Ответ

4 голосов
/ 06 июля 2010
String formatNumber(int n) {
  return String.format("%-12d", n);
}

label.setText(" number " + formatNumber(1234567) + "is big");
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...